This adds the Kconfig option CONFIG_ARCH_K3_AUTHENTICATE_IMAGE. When
enabled, the full barebox image will only be started when it can be
authenticated using the ROM API.

+config ARCH_K3_AUTHENTICATE_IMAGE
+       bool "Force authentication of FIP image against ROM API"
+       help
+         By enabling this option the FIP image loaded by the first stage
+         will be authenticated against the K3 ROM API. Images which fail
+         to authenticate will not be started.
+
